14.20 Command: If
An If...Else command construction changes the robot's behavior based on sensor inputs or variable
values. Use the Expression Editor to describe the condition under which the robot follows the
statements of this If command. If the condition is evaluated as True, the statements within this If
command are executed.
An If command can have several ElseIf statements that can be added and removed using the Add
ElseIf and the Remove ElseIf buttons. However, an If command can have only one Else statement.
Note: You can select the Check expression continuously checkbox to allow the conditions of the
If command and ElseIf statements to be evaluated while the contained lines are executed. If an
expression within the If command is evaluated as False, the ElseIf or Else statements are followed.
